引言
欧拉方程是描述流体运动的基本方程之一,它在流体力学中扮演着至关重要的角色。然而,由于流体的复杂性和非线性,直接求解欧拉方程往往非常困难。为了解决这个问题,消粘法被广泛用于数值模拟流体运动。本文将详细介绍消粘法的基本原理、应用以及它在揭示复杂流体运动奥秘中的作用。
欧拉方程概述
欧拉方程是一组描述不可压缩流体运动的偏微分方程。它由三个方程组成:
- 连续性方程:描述流体质量守恒。
- 动量方程:描述流体动量守恒。
- 能量方程:描述流体能量守恒。
这些方程通常以矢量形式表示,其中包含了速度、压力和温度等物理量。
消粘法简介
消粘法是一种数值方法,用于减少数值模拟中的粘性误差。在欧拉方程的数值求解中,粘性项通常被近似处理,这可能导致数值解的粘性误差。消粘法通过引入一个额外的项来修正这种误差,从而提高数值解的精度。
消粘法的基本原理
消粘法的基本原理是利用一个粘性系数来调整数值解中的粘性项。这个粘性系数通常与流体的实际粘性有关,但也可以通过经验公式来确定。
以下是一个简单的消粘法公式:
[ \nu{\text{eff}} = \nu + \alpha (\nu - \nu{\text{numerical}}) ]
其中,(\nu) 是流体的实际粘性,(\nu_{\text{numerical}}) 是数值模拟中的粘性项,(\alpha) 是一个控制参数。
消粘法的应用
消粘法在流体力学领域有着广泛的应用,以下是一些典型的应用场景:
- 湍流模拟:在湍流模拟中,消粘法可以有效地减少数值模拟中的粘性误差,提高模拟的精度。
- 边界层模拟:在边界层模拟中,消粘法可以帮助模拟边界层中的粘性效应,从而更准确地预测流动特性。
- 多相流模拟:在多相流模拟中,消粘法可以用于处理不同流体之间的粘性相互作用。
消粘法在揭示复杂流体运动奥秘中的作用
消粘法在揭示复杂流体运动奥秘中发挥着重要作用。以下是一些例子:
- 涡流模拟:通过消粘法,可以更准确地模拟涡流的形成和发展,从而更好地理解涡流对流体运动的影响。
- 边界层分离:消粘法可以帮助模拟边界层分离现象,揭示分离点附近流体的复杂运动规律。
- 多相流相互作用:在多相流模拟中,消粘法可以揭示不同流体之间的相互作用,从而更好地理解多相流的流动特性。
结论
消粘法是一种有效的数值方法,用于减少欧拉方程数值模拟中的粘性误差。它在流体力学领域有着广泛的应用,并且在揭示复杂流体运动奥秘中发挥着重要作用。通过不断改进和优化消粘法,我们可以更准确地模拟流体运动,为流体力学的研究和应用提供更强大的工具。
